US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"speak text" is not correct and does not convey a clear meaning in written English.
It may be intended to refer to the act of verbalizing written text, but it lacks clarity and is not commonly used. Example: "I need you to speak the text aloud so everyone can hear it clearly."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

When referring to the act of converting written text to speech, use more common and grammatically correct phrases like "read aloud" or "verbalize text".

Common error

Avoid using the phrase "speak text" in formal writing. Instead, opt for alternatives such as "read the text" or "verbalize the text" to ensure clarity and grammatical correctness.

FAQs

What is a better way to say "speak text"?

Instead of "speak text", you can use phrases like "read aloud", "verbalize text", or "recite text" to more accurately describe the action of saying the words in a text.

Is the phrase "speak text" grammatically correct?

No, the phrase "speak text" is not grammatically correct. It's better to use phrases like "read the text aloud" or "verbalize the text".

How can I use "read aloud" in a sentence?

You can use "read aloud" in a sentence like this: "The teacher asked the student to read aloud the first paragraph of the story."

What does it mean to "verbalize text"?

To "verbalize text" means to express written text in spoken words. It involves reading or converting written content into speech.
